Summary

Overview

Dore & Rose is a direct-to-consumer brand selling mulberry-silk sleep products — pillowcases, sleep masks, sleepwear, bonnets, scrunchies and duvet covers. It is most often described as a Dutch company, founded in 2022 and based in Amsterdam [5], though its origin is not stated plainly on its own website and is best treated as uncertain (see Origin & market). The brand positions itself around "sleep wellness" rather than skincare, but markets several of its silk items for their claimed effects on skin and hair, which places its accessories at the edge of the beauty category.

The company remains commercially active. Its online storefront operates across multiple regional locales, and its products are stocked by third-party retailers in the Netherlands and on Amazon in the United States as of 2026 [6][7]. The brand's own blog, however, has not published since September 2024 [3].

Origin & market

Dore & Rose's country of origin is genuinely ambiguous, and the available sources point in two directions. Third-party listings and the brand's own legal terms describe it as Dutch: external retail and search sources place its headquarters in Amsterdam, and its Terms of Service state that the agreement is "governed by and construed in accordance with the laws of Netherlands" [4]. Against this, the storefront examined here uses a Swedish locale and prices in Swedish kronor [1] — but a localized market storefront is not evidence of where a company is based, and the weight of evidence favours a Dutch operating base. Glowpedia records the origin as the Netherlands with low confidence.

The corporate structure adds a further layer. The website is operated under the name Dore & Rose, while the registered entity named in its terms is Zapped World LLC, listed at a Delaware, United States address [4]. The combination — a US holding entity, a stated Dutch governing law and localized storefronts for several markets — is consistent with an online-only, dropship-style retail operation rather than a single national brand.

The 2022 founding date is likewise drawn from third-party sources rather than the company's own site. Those sources describe the brand as started by three founders, whose names are not disclosed, and frame its origin in a personal dissatisfaction with their own routines [5]. Because none of this appears on the brand's About or homepage, the founding details are held at low confidence.

Philosophy & positioning

Dore & Rose frames its products through the idea of sleep as restorative ritual rather than as a household commodity. The company says it is "on a mission to elevate sleep into a true wellness experience," describing sleep as "not merely a necessity" but "a sanctuary." That positioning runs through its marketing, which treats bedding and sleep accessories as wellness goods and emphasises design alongside comfort.

On values, the brand states that it prioritises sustainability, honesty and quality, and says it uses "eco-friendly materials and ethical practices" in production. No specific certifications are confirmed on the brand's own site; third-party retail descriptions mention OEKO-TEX and SGS testing of its silk, but these are not documented by the company directly.

Products & innovation

The brand's range centres on mulberry silk, marketed at a fabric weight of 23 momme (a measure of silk density). Its signature items are a silk pillowcase and a silk sleep mask; the mask is sold on Amazon and described by the company as "award-winning," though no awarding body is named [7]. Silk scrunchies and bonnets round out the hair-accessory side of the line, alongside sleepwear and duvet covers.

Several of the brand's claims tie its textiles to skin and hair outcomes. Its marketing describes a "silver-ion finish that fights bacteria while you sleep" and states that its pillowcase "repairs skin overnight and protects against irritation and acne bacteria." Beyond silk, the company markets proprietary-named materials including an "Aeris" cooling fabric and a Tencel-based fabric it calls "Soft Soothe." These performance and skin-benefit statements are the brand's own and are not independently verified in the available sources.

Current status

As of 2026, Dore & Rose is active. Its Shopify storefront runs across several regional locales, and its products are carried by Dutch beauty retailers and on Amazon in the United States [6][7]. Customer reviews on Trustpilot span multiple regions, indicating an international customer base. The one sign of reduced activity is editorial: the brand's blog last posted in September 2024 [3]. On balance, with commerce ongoing across multiple channels, the brand is treated as active rather than dormant.
